Product Description
The Accortec 130-4900-900-ACC is a Small Form-Factor Pluggable (SFP) transceiver module engineered for 1310nm operation over single-mode fiber (SMF). This module is designed to support data rates up to 1 Gbps, making it suitable for a variety of networking applications that require reliable connectivity over distances of up to 10 kilometers. Featuring a standard LC duplex connector, this SFP transceiver ensures broad compatibility with a wide range of network switches, routers, and other networking devices. The 1310nm wavelength is commonly used for medium-distance fiber optic links, providing an effective solution for connecting devices within a campus or between nearby buildings. Its compact form factor allows for high port density in networking equipment. The 130-4900-900-ACC transceiver includes Digital Diagnostic Monitoring (DDM) functionality, which provides real-time access to critical operational parameters such as optical transmit power, optical receive power, temperature, and voltage. This feature is invaluable for network administrators for monitoring link performance, diagnosing potential issues, and ensuring the overall health of the network. The module complies with the SFP Multi-Source Agreement (MSA), guaranteeing interoperability with other MSA-compliant hardware.
